-
شماره ركورد
20771
-
شماره راهنما(اين فيلد مربوط به كارشناس ميباشد لطفا آن را خالي بگذاريد)
۲۰۷۷۱
-
پديد آورنده
علي مرادي علمدارلو
-
عنوان
زمانبندي پوياي محدود به توان مصرفي واحدهاي اجرايي بر روي پردازندههاي چندهستهاي در پشتيباني از سيستمهاي محاسباتي مقياساگزا
-
مقطع تحصيلي
كارشناسي ارشد
-
رشته تحصيلي
نرم افزار
-
سال تحصيل
۱۳۹۴
-
تاريخ دفاع
۱۳۹۷/۰۹/۱۱
-
استاد راهنما
دكتر محسن شريفي
-
دانشكده
كامپيوتر
-
چكيده
سيستمهاي محاسباتي همواره به عنوان يكي از راهحلهاي معقول براي پاسخگويي به نياز شناختِ جهان هستي مورد توجه بشر بوده است. با وجود سيستمهاي محاسباتي كنوني كه توان محاسباتي آنها بيش از 120 پتافلاپس است، هنوز مسائل مهمي در حوزههاي علم مواد، دانش آب و هوا، شبيهسازي مولكولي، كيهانشناسي و زيستشناسي وجود دارند كه پاسخگويي به آنها نيازمند توان محاسباتي بيشتري است. سيستمهاي محاسباتي مقياساگزا به عنوان نسل جديد سيستمهاي محاسباتي چالشهايي از قبيل توان مصرفي بالا، اتكاپذيري سيستم و مديريت دادههاي حجيم را در مسير تكامل خود ميبيند كه در اين پاياننامه بر مبحث توان مصرفي اين سيستمها پرداخته شده است. به منظور مقابله با چالش توان مصرفي ارائهي راهكارهايي در هر يك از لايههاي محاسباتي با هدف افزايش كارآيي سيستم محاسباتي در يك محيط محدود به توان مصرفي مورد نياز است. در كارهاي انجام گرفته راهكارهايي به منظور مديريت توان مصرفي در سطح گرههاي محاسباتي و سوكتهاي سيستم ارائه شده است، اما همچنان در پايينترين لايهي محاسباتي سيستم، اين هستههاي محاسباتي هستند كه بخش عمدهاي از توان مصرفي را به خود اختصاص دادهاند و ارائهي راهكاري كه بتواند در اين لايه اعمال شود ميتواند پايهي ساخت يك سازوكار مديريت جامعِ توان مصرفي براي تمام لايههاي سيستم محاسباتي باشد. در اين پاياننامه چنين راهكاري براي سيستمهاي محاسباتيِ محدود به توان مصرفي معرفي شده است و يك نمونهي اوليه از آن به گونهاي پيادهسازي شده كه بتوان زمان اجراي برنامههاي MPI را در يك محيط شبه اگزا كاهش داد. در پيادهسازي اين نمونه اوليه از يك سيستم كامپيوتري تك سوكته با شش هستهي محاسباتي فيزيكي استفاده شده و الگوريتم ارائه شده با عنوان PFPR با مديريت توزيع توان مصرفي در هستههاي محاسباتي كاهش 9 درصدي زمانِ اجرا را در يك مَحك آزمايشي، بدون افزايش در مجموع توان مصرفي نشان ميدهد. به منظور تغيير توان مصرفي هر يك از هستههاي محاسباتي از تكنولوژي DVFS استفاده شده است و نظارت بر توان مصرفي با استفاده از تكنولوژي RAPL صورت ميگيرد. استفاده از الگوريتم PFPR اين امكان را براي سازوكارهاي ارائه شده در ساير لايهها فراهم ميكند تا بتوان بدون افزايش توان مصرفي، توان محاسباتي سيستم را افزايش داد.
واژههاي كليدي: محاسبات توان محدود، سيستمهاي محاسباتي مقياساگزا، محاسبات با كارآيي بالا، توان مصرفي، سوپركامپيوتر، مصرف انرژي
-
تاريخ ورود اطلاعات
1398/04/09
-
عنوان به انگليسي
Dynamic Power-Constrained Scheduling of Execution Units on Multicore Processors in Support of ExaScale Computing Systems
-
تاريخ بهره برداري
12/2/2018 12:00:00 AM
-
دانشجوي وارد كننده اطلاعات
علي مرادي علمدارلو
-
چكيده به لاتين
ExaScale computing will be impressive achievement in computer science because of the processing power in order of the human brain nervous system. Gaining of such high performance computing systems faces with many challenges including: energy consumption, memory walls, communication rate and fault tolerating. As the HPC community attempts to reach ExaScale performance, energy is one of the most critical constrained resources. Achieving practical ExaScale computing will therefore rely on optimizing performance subject to a power constraint. Developing power-aware runtime systems is key to fully utilizing the limited resources. Already power management mechanisms leverage slack times at node/socket level architecture and a core level power management mechanisms can be useful to reuse more available power. This research introduces PFPR, an enhanced MPICH run-time system that intelligently distributes available power to cores in order to improve performance. Experiments on a solo socket, six physical core system represents that the PFPR can successfully control power consumption of execution units while achieving 9% improvement in application execution time.
Keywords: Power-Constrained Computing, High Performance Computing, Exascale Computing, Energy Efficiency, DVFS
-
لينک به اين مدرک :